Speaker Details

Sundeep Tucker
Asia Financial Correspondent, Financial Times

Sundeep Tucker was appointed the Financial Times Asia Financial Correspondent, based in Hong Kong, in July 2006. The role covers merger and acquisitions activity in Asia plus regional business and financial affairs. Previously, he was the Australia/Pacific Correspondent based in Australia, the Investment Correspondent based in London, and the Editor of Observer, the FTs irreverent diary column, beginning in 2000. Before joining the FT, Mr Tucker was the Editor of City Diary at the Daily Telegraph and also responsible for the weekly Business of Sport column. From 1994 to 1995, he was a reporter on the trade title, Financial Adviser, covering mortgages and investments. In 2004, he won an award in the institutional investment category of the BVCA Private Equity and Venture Capitalist Journalist awards. Mr Tucker was awarded a first class honours degree in Politics and History from the London School of Economics.
